[Vancouver Sun] Canadians who have poked the dragon in the eye by trying to use the Olympic games as a platform to protest China’s treatment of Tibet or its dismal human rights record have discovered a hard truth about totalitarian regimes — they really don’t tolerate dissent in the way we are used to here.
At the same time, the focus on human rights abuses in China raises the question of whether Canada’s hands are clean enough to allow us to lecture the Chinese government on the sensitive issue.
